8-2: S CIENTIFIC N OTATION In scientific notation, you use positive exponents to write numbers greater than 1. You use negative exponents to write a number between 0 and 1 Example 2a: Writing a Number in Scientific Notation Write each number in scientific notation 56,900,000 Move the decimal point 7 places to the left so that only one non-zero number is in front of the decimal point. 7 becomes the exponent x 10 7

8-2: S CIENTIFIC N OTATION Example 2b: Writing a Number in Scientific Notation Write each number in scientific notation Move the decimal point 3 places to the right so that only one non-zero number is in front of the decimal point. -3 becomes the exponent x 10 -3
